How to get from Noisy-Le-Sec to Chantilly by RER and bus?
From Noisy-Le-Sec to Chantilly by RER and bus
To get from Noisy-Le-Sec to Chantilly in Paris, you’ll need to take one bus line and 2 RER lines: take the 143 bus from Brément - Général de Gaulle station to Noisy-Le-Sec RER station. Next, you’ll have to switch to the E RER and finally take the D RER from Gare du Nord station to Chantilly - Gouvieux station. The total trip duration for this route is approximately 1 hr 23 min.
